OXFORD – Rita B. (Blouin) Strzelewicz, 92, died Wednesday, April 16, 2014 in Beaumont Skilled Nursing, Northboro, with her family at her side. Her husband of 48 years, Chester E. Strzelewicz, died in 2002.
She leaves 3 sons, Edward J. Strzelewicz of Boylston, Mark J. Strzelewicz and his wife Mimi of Webster and Richard J. Strzelewicz and his wife Laurie of Sebring, FL; 9 grandchildren, Arielle, Abigail, Alexandra, Zachary, Brad, Mandi, Colleen, Steven and Daniel; a brother, Roland Blouin of Webster; and many nieces and nephews. She was preceded in death by her daughter-in-law Robin M. (Cremeans) Strzelewicz in 2013.
She was born in Merrimac, one of the 12 children of Emile J. and Yvonne (Fournier) Blouin and lived in Webster since her childhood. She resided in Oxford for 23 years, and moved to Northboro 2 years ago. She was a high school graduate.
She was a Navy veteran of World War II, serving as a seaman first class.
Mrs. Strzelewicz worked as a winder at Elegant Yarn and then at Maanexit Spinning Company in Webster before retiring in 1982.
She was a member of Saint Roch’s Church. She enjoyed music and dancing. She loved to spend time with her grandchildren.
